Output 95e4188e5bbc17559acf04382d45b47b4e200390a2a88ca7fa3f81d5bc6e9796:1

value
835601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d706c14290d9b95778447152a0afbfdcea496846 OP_EQUAL
address
3MHyJ8MAUCjnpbMFVPMSWK818XhtS2PMcu
transaction
95e4188e5bbc17559acf04382d45b47b4e200390a2a88ca7fa3f81d5bc6e9796
confirmations
540933
spent
true